From the Samán de Güere Monument in the city of Maracay, the President of the Republic, Nicolás Maduro, highlighted the leadership of the new governor of the state of Aragua, Joana Sánchez, who he described as part of the revolutionary and Bolivarian youth rising up in Venezuela.
“I feel alive in Joana's soul the MBR-200 and its three Bolivarian, Robinsonian and Zamoran roots,” she said while calling on the People and the leadership of the Bolivarian Revolution to be aware of the historic moment that begins in 2025.
“I want us to be aware that we have had historic times where there were setbacks, but Venezuela resumed the path of (Simon) Bolivar,” he explained and remarked that this new era will be one of progress.
“I think we are living in an essential era of the new era in which we are developing 21st Century Bolivarian Socialism in Venezuela, a time of great actions but above all of great results,” he said.
